## Account Recovery — Ostermark Inventory Reconciliation Job

If the `invrec` service account locks out mid-run: halt the reconciliation worker, clear the stale lease in the Ostermark scheduler, then re-auth via the break-glass flow. Do not rerun partial batches; the job is resumable from checkpoint. Break-glass requires the recovery passphrase, noted immediately below.

vault phrase of baweg-hafog = caswyn-istael-holdor

## Canary Gating — Lattigo Checkout Service

Welcome aboard. Before any build promotes beyond the canary ring, the gating rules in Deployhawk must pass three consecutive evaluation windows: error rate, p99 latency, and saturation. Canary receives 5% of production traffic, scaled from the Verridge cluster only. If any gate trips, Deployhawk rolls back automatically and pages the on-call rotation — never promote manually while a rollback is in flight. The gates read thresholds from the values below, so review them before your first release.

service settings:
[sorys]
port = 8000
team = eliius
host = sorys.novacstack.example
region = south-3
access_code = ac_f66665
timeout_ms = 250

**Action item (owner: Delia, due before next sync):** Tighten the dependency pinning policy for the Oakmere build pipeline. Last week's outage happened because a transitive package in the Fenwick service floated to a broken minor release overnight — nobody pinned it, nobody noticed until prod. We're moving to exact pins plus a lockfile check in CI, and adding a weekly bump ritual so we don't rot. Delia will draft the policy update; everyone review by Thursday. Draft and discussion thread are on the internal page here.

operations page: https://confluence.lumicsys.internal/projects/display/projects/display

I'm passing DispatchWeave to Marit ahead of Thursday's release. The driver-assignment heuristic now weights proximity, shift remaining, and vehicle class; the fairness rebalancer runs every twenty minutes. Note that staging and production diverge only in the scoring decay constant, which Marit should verify before promoting. All other parameters were validated against last week's replay suite. For completeness, the exact settings currently deployed to production are reproduced below.

config for tagaf-bawif:
[norok]
host = norok.ordinworks.local
user = norok_svc
database = norok_prod